SLAM Scores & Marketplace

SLAM is a liquidity score from 0–100 that measures how easily a card can be bought or sold at a fair price. It combines recent sales data, trading volume, and market depth into a single number. Listings are aggregated from eBay and Fanatics Collect.

90–100 Cash

70–89 Liquid

40–69 Inventory

0–39 Collection

Where Auto Collectors Compare Notes

Football autograph cards sit at the top of the hobby. A clean, on-card signature on a low-numbered patch card can be worth more than an entire case of base product. But not all autos are created equal — sticker placement, patch quality, print runs, and signing habits all affect value in ways that only experienced collectors fully appreciate. What Makes Football Autos Unique

National Treasures RPA — Rookie Patch Autographs are the pinnacle. On-card signatures, game-worn patches, and print runs under /99. Patch quality and window matter enormously — a clean, multi-color patch can double the value of the same card with a plain white swatch.

Flawless — Ultra-premium autos with gem inserts and print runs in the single digits. Flawless cards are the most exclusive autograph cards in football collecting, and prices reflect it. On-card signatures only.

Immaculate — High-end patch autos with strong visual appeal and low print runs. Immaculate sits between National Treasures and Flawless in both price and prestige, and it's where many serious auto collectors find their best value.

On-Card vs. Sticker — The single biggest distinction in auto collecting. On-card signatures are signed directly on the card and command a significant premium over sticker autos, where the signature is applied to a separate label. Collectors on Mantel track which players sign on-card and which products guarantee it.
